Skip to content
Use case· 3 steps

How do I send a daily summary to Slack automatically?

Every morning at 9am, post a digest of the prior day's signups, sales, and support tickets — composed by AI — to a Slack channel.

How it works

Set up "Post a daily digest to Slack" in 3 steps

  1. 1
    Trigger on a schedule
    Add the Schedule trigger and set it to 9am in your timezone, weekdays only.
  2. 2
    Pull yesterday's data
    Fetch counts from HubSpot, Stripe, and your support tool using their list actions with date filters.
  3. 3
    Compose with AI, post to Slack
    Feed the raw numbers to OpenAI or Claude, ask for a 3-sentence digest, post it to your #team-wins channel.
FAQ

Common questions about this recipe

Can I include charts?
Yes — generate a chart image via Tiny Command's chart action or upload one from S3, then attach to the Slack post.